RoboCop: Rogue City Released

RoboCop: Rogue City is now available for PC and consoles, offering the chance to head back to old Detroit and dispense some law and order. The Windows edition is on the Epic Games Store and Steam. The Launch Trailer is here, featuring favorites like Lewis and the ED-209 and the iconic voice of Peter Weller who returns in the title role. Created by development studio Teyon and video game publisher NACON in collaboration with Metro Goldwyn Mayer (MGM), RoboCop: Rogue City puts you in the cybernetic body of Alex Murphy / RoboCop as you attempt to bring justice to the dangerous, crime-ridden streets of Old Detroit.

Peter Weller, the original RoboCop actor, reprises his iconic role for the first time in over 30 years for RoboCop: Rogue City, in an original story taking place between the RoboCop 2 and 3 films.
